Space Shuttle Crew Compartment Trainer (C.C.T.)

image268

"Your country needs you, NASA needs you."

What started as a small student project mushroomed into the clandestine, Special Assignment of a lifetime.  The full-scale Space Shuttle Crew Compartment Trainer, built for the NASA Fire Rescue Department KSC, was the size of the front of a 747.


Resolution! construction on the farm in Santa Maria, CA.

image269

Doing the impossible with nothing.

What takes NASA dozens of highly skilled individual, 2 years and $1-2 million tax dollars, had to be done alone, NO funding, and on the wrong side of the continent. To accomplish the impossible Chuck lived without running water, heat for a total of over 10 years to keep his word to deliver the Resolution. The journey to Florida took three months and was sent against the railroads orders.


Resolution! loaded on the railcar in Santa Maria, CA.

image270

NASA'S "OTHER" SHUTTLE

As one Shuttle launched, another entered NASA.  The Resolution! was the only other Shuttle to be amongst The Fleet.


Resolution! on the railcar at the Kennedy Space Center, FL with the Vehicle Assembly Building (VAB) in the background.

"Ryan's Shuttle Trainer is similar to the cockpit trainers developed by members of the Flight Control division, with a limited budget , and used by the mission controllers during Gemini and Apollo. The Resolution trainer is the product of Ryan's imagination and tenacity."


Gene Kranz



(Gemini, Apollo, Shuttle Flight Director, Director Mission Operations Directorate)
